Tremors



A classic B-horror movie monster flick and it stars KEVIN BACON!!!!!

When I first saw Tremors, I was a bit upset over the false advertising on the cover art. These monsters looks nothing like that cover. I was expecting something big and with some teeth!!! so after knowing what the film was like, the second viewing was more enjoyable and now it has become a sort of favourite of mine. At the very least a favourite in the genre of cheesy b-movie horror monsters.

Fred Ward and Kevin Bacon work well off each other and the supporting cast do their numbers in acting scared. It's really the chemistry that the two leads have that get the audience into the flick. It's a shame that Bacon didn't reprise his role in the sequel, which tried to emulate what Bacon and Ward had, but fails.

The effects now, make me smile. If this film were done today, it would be littered with CGI and nothing about it would feel real. These monsters have a sense of texture to them, which helps the tension. The film doesn't need to rely on gross out humour either. The laughs rely on the reaction of these characters in the predicaments they are in. Believe it or not, this is a smart film and one that I believe is underappreciated, despite spawning numerous sequels.

Tremors is a great flick for those looking for some monster fun.
